Abstract:
Disclosed herein is a latchbolt retractor (12). The latchbolt retractor (12) comprises a latchbolt retraction mechanism (30) mounted to a carriage (28). The latchbolt retraction mechanism (30) comprising a latchbolt assembly coupler (32) for operational coupling to a latchbolt assembly (22). The carriage (28) is configured to slide along at least one rail (14,16) for positioning the latchbolt assembly coupler (32) relative to the latchbolt.
Abstract:
A mechanism (10) and a method for operating a mechanism for transmitting a torque applied to a handle (12). The mechanism (10) comprising: a torque transmitter (18). The torque transmitter (18) is for transmitting the torque applied to the handle (12) coupled thereto. The mechanism (10) comprises a torque transmitter stop (40) within the housing (14). The torque transmitter (18) and the torque transmitter stop (40) are cooperatively arranged for the torque transmitter stop (40) and the torque transmitter (18) to engage to arrest a torque transmitter rotation. The torque transmitter (18) and the torque transmitter stop (40) are cooperatively arranged for the torque transmitter stop (40) and the torque transmitter (18) to disengage when the torque so applied exceeds a predetermined torque value.
Abstract:
A mechanism (30) for a lockset (10); the mechanism (30) comprises a latchbolt retractor (22) that is rotationally actuatable. The mechanism (30) also comprises a rotationally mounted handle coupler (36). The rotationally mounted handle coupler (36) is rotatable by a rotation of a handle (12) when coupled thereto and comprises an adaptor receiver (46) for receiving any one of a plurality of adaptors (48,52,54). The rotationally mounted handle coupler is configured to engage with at least one of the plurality of adaptors (48,52), but not all of the plurality of adaptors (54), for transmission of the rotation of the handle (12) to a latchbolt retractor actuator (22).
Abstract:
The invention relates to a handle and lock assembly (10) including a support base (12) capable of being fitted to a door or the like, a handle (11) being mounted on and rotatable about the support base (12). The assembly (10) includes a shaft (17) extending from the handle (11) for connection with a latching mechanism, and a cylinder recess (19) in the handle (11) for receiving a lock assembly (21). The handle (11) can be locked by a locking bolt (72) adapted to enter into one of a plurality of apertures (80) in the base (12), so as to provide an interference between the handle (11) and the base (12) to prevent rotation of the handle (11) with respect to the base (12) when in a locked position. The locking bolt (72) can be released from the aperture (80) when the lock assembly (21) is turned through a predetermined angle to an unlocked position. The handle (11) can be locked in one or more positions relative to the support base (12). The lock assembly (21) is secured to the handle (11) by a screw. Access to the screw can be blocked by a blocking cam (31) driven by a drive cam (70) between a first position when the lock assembly (21) is in a locked position wherein the blocking cam (31) blocks access to the screw, and a second position when the lock assembly (21) is in an unlocked position wherein the blocking cam (31) allows for a tool to access the screw.
